RocketDock is a smoothly animated, alpha-blended application launcher that mimics the aesthetic of the macOS dock. The portable version allows the entire application—including its configuration files, skin settings, and icon assets—to run from a single folder without utilizing the Windows Registry. This means users can take their customized application launcher to any computer without losing their settings. The Power of Portable Icon Packs
